Professor: Hubert A. Johnson
Department: Computer Applications
College: Montclair State University, Montclair, NJ
Rating # 1
Overview:
- Course: CSIT110
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: No
- Attendance: Mandatory
Comment:
DO NOT TAKE HIS CLASS! I did not learn one thing all semester and he was not welcoming to help with anything. this class was required for my major and If you have the option, do not take his class.
Rating # 2
Overview:
- Course: CSIT111
- Grade Received: F
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: No
- Attendance: Mandatory
Comment:
Professor Johnson is an absolutely horrible professor for this course. He doesnt know how to explain himself in ways that students would understand. As it is an introductory class for CS majors, he will confuse you with words and phrases that he assumes you should know.
Rating # 3
Overview:
- Course: CSIT111
- Grade Received: Not sure yet
- Overall Rating: 1.0
- Course Difficulty: 3.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: No
- Attendance: Not Mandatory
Comment:
Nearly every class is the same: Show up, sit down, listen, leave. Majority of the time he's explaining the concepts of Java and is very monotone at doing so. He doesn't teach it by giving you an exercise to do it in class, its more of an online course in that you're doing mainly Zybooks to learn Java. There was 1 class where we did exercises.
Rating # 4
Overview:
- Course: CSIT212
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 3.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: Yes
- Attendance: Not Mandatory
Comment:
Prof. Johnson knows what he is talking about and makes sure you understand the material. He cares a lot about his students which is why he asks you the questions randomly sometimes. He is fair grader in my opinion just pay attention.
Rating # 5
Overview:
- Course: CSIT313
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 3.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: Yes
- Attendance: Mandatory
Comment:
Professor Johnson is not organized and does not give feedback at all throughout the semester. However, just take notes, read his powerpoint slides and work hard on your final project and you should end up getting a good grade. The project counts more than the exams. Other than that he is cool.
Rating # 6
Overview:
- Course: CSIT212
- Grade Received: C
- Overall Rating: 1.0
- Course Difficulty: 4.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: No
- Attendance: Not Mandatory
Comment:
Disorganized and very hard to pay attention to during lectures! Has a deep voice and laughs at his own jokes randomly. "Ha ha". Yeah that's what he says. Pulls out your overall final grade out of a hat type of professor. Does not upload assignments on canvas and you won't know you you are doing in class!! Please do not take him!
Rating # 7
Overview:
- Course: CSIT416
- Grade Received: B+
- Overall Rating: 3.0
- Course Difficulty: 3.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: Yes
- Attendance: Mandatory
Comment:
I took Dr. Johnson for IT Project Management. It is much apparent that he is a very knowledgeable professor. If you want an A, you're going to have to work for it. However, as long as you pay attention, you will pass. Nothing too major to worry about.
Rating # 8
Overview:
- Course: CSIT515
- Grade Received: B-
- Overall Rating: 1.0
- Course Difficulty: 4.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: No
- Attendance: Not Mandatory
Comment:
Takes confusing / similar sounding topics and tries to quiz students to see if they're paying attention (e.g. Verification v Validation). Completely confuses students. Project involves obtuse expectations which will be met with harsh feedback. Expectations could not be less clear. Curves strongly to ward off criticism (or from apathy).
Rating # 9
Overview:
- Course: CSIT415
- Grade Received: D
- Overall Rating: 1.5
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: Mandatory
Comment:
This class was very tough and tests always had 5 choices of multiple choice which were 88 questions and some short answers on top of that. Good luck future CS Majors.
Rating # 10
Overview:
- Course: CSIT100
- Grade Received: Not sure yet
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Very disorganized and unprofessional. He has a strong accent and does not explain things clearly. Everyone in the class was always confused. He gave several people 0 on assignments that were done correctly. The only way to get him to recheck your work is by going to his office and forcing him to. Also, he does not answer back emails. Don't buy book!
Rating # 11
Overview:
- Course: CMPT109
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
DO NOT TAKE! Horrible professor! He is so disorganized and unclear and does not reply to emails at all! He is a tough grader and will give you a 0 even if you actually submit on time with effort put into the work. His tests are so unnecessarily hard! Must go to office hours to get your grade bumped up. Don't ask question because he is very rude!
Rating # 12
Overview:
- Course: CIST100
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: Mandatory
Comment:
WOULD NEVER TAKE HIM AGAIN.. He barely speaks English, posts assignments and you don't even know what he talks about. He never responds to emails. He never is there to help you. awful teacher
Rating # 13
Overview:
- Course: CSIT415
- Grade Received: B
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
The main issue with this professor is that he doesn't have clear grading criteria. He doesn't give back grades and he pulls it out of a hat at the end of the semester. I got a B so I'm not complaining too much. But this guy is boring, doesn't explain things clearly, and it's just a waste of time. Good luck future Computer Science majors.
Rating # 14
Overview:
- Course: CSIT415
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
He is the only Software Engineering Prof at MSU, thus there is noway to avoid taking him. Study on your Own because you will learn nothing during his lecture. Midterm and Final are ridiculously hard and the grading is awful. Multiple choice questions but he will give 5 options and always you have(Non of the Above).Hope for a curve so you can pass
Rating # 15
Overview:
- Course: CSIT315
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Can't explain even a single concept clearly. Poor articulation. Better learn software engineering on your own than with this guy.
Rating # 16
Overview:
- Course: CSIT315
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Very poor quality. Very rude and inappropriate at times. Very unprofessional. Avoid like plague.
Rating # 17
Overview:
- Course: CMPT371
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Never clear on what he wants in terms of assignments and group projects. Awful explanation of concepts, at times seems like he doesn't know what he is talking about. Hard to communicate with. Would take another professor if there would be one available but unfortunately this guy has the market cornered.
Rating # 18
Overview:
- Course: CMPT371
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
My biggest complaint about Dr. Johnson is that he's unclear with what he actually wants his students to do. One day he'll say that we have to do something, but then a week later he'll forget about it and say we were supposed to do something else. You have to just go with the flow to be honest. He means well but the class is completely disorganized.
Rating # 19
Overview:
- Course: CMPT109
- Grade Received: F
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: Yes
- Textbook Used: No
- Would Take Again: N/A
- Attendance: Mandatory
Comment:
Had class in Spring and failed! He is difficult to understand and isn't clear on what he wants. Also he is not helpful in any way. This is a 100 level class and yet felt like a 400 level class. Work is tedious and highly difficult unless you're a hacker. I have to take the class again but not with him! AVOID THIS PROFESSOR! Don't buy book!
Rating # 20
Overview:
- Course: CMPT109
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Dr. Johnson is not a very good teacher. Currently in his lecture part of CMPT-109 and writing this. He is very confusing and you can't talk to him about any problems that you have with the class. If you are really good with computers you will be ok but if you are the typical person you might have trouble since the teacher is nonexistent
No comments:
Post a Comment